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
54822 27847 015659
72096 173619124 7546
72096 173619124 7546
428675673 6730 3960243
All about undefined
Interested in learning more?
72096 173619124 7546
428675673 6730 3960243
See more
5119046615 436972624
40213766994 43531 412987275
See more
5386 43593044
1069810 58618713 46817186
See more